Output 8116890184f6f89f21d34fce9d8da6a3f12c0e3afde891e03259d22be36b58f6:0

value
43890689
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84049d01daebfc4be12e7dff5ec480cc72431307 OP_EQUAL
address
MKwCxHnPUgAfbb4SsKx2GM58NEcBVjwKYB
transaction
8116890184f6f89f21d34fce9d8da6a3f12c0e3afde891e03259d22be36b58f6
spent
true